How do shotguns work?
I've seen people say that the Grimm Brothers akimbo is really good on high difficulties, but I don't see how. Compared to akimbo pistols, it seemed to have inferior damage and the shotgun skills give less buffs than the pistol skills. Is there something about shotguns that separate them from other weapons? Do pellets stack damage or something?

the main advange is the spread.
Shotgun in payday 2 does not each pellet damage. instead 1 pellet does all the damage and the rest are ignored. thus you can make head shots much easier since headshots takes higher priority.

and since it has spread, you can deal more damage to others around them. yes even though pellet does not stack into 1 person, the pellets still hits other cops around them.

and also skills can improve the shotguns as well

basically, easy head shot machine that can spam

and also shreds dozers plates

quick rundown how payday 2 works

Shotgun Damage 40
Headshot bonus x4
You fire 8 pellets.

7 pellets miss, 1 hits the body = 40 damage
7 pellets miss, 1 hits the head = 160 damage

You shoot into a group of enemys
3 pellets miss, 2 pellets hit Cop A in the body, 2 pellets hit Cop B in body and head each, 1 hits Cop C in the head.

Cop A gets 40 damage, because pellets don't stack
Cop B gets 160 Damage, because headshot overwrites bodyshot
Cop C gets 160 damage

A shotgun with 40 damage just dealt 360 damage in *a single shot*

When your ammobags run out, ammo pickups are your only way to keep fighting.
Pickup is 1 to 2 shells.
You do this kind of damage to more than one target, aka more drops.

Now here is the kick: Akimbo Shotguns don't fire double the pellets, it just fires 2 times, means *those* pellets do stack if they are from both left and right gun.

Now here is the real kick.
Fire Damage deals full damage, but no headshot.
Aka you hit him all over the map, deal 0 damage because shotgun range, but you put him on fire and the fire deals it's full damage + stun
